Electroblown titanium dioxide and titanium dioxide/silicon dioxide submicron fibers with and without titania nanorod layer for strontium(II) uptake

نویسندگان

چکیده

Nuclear power is a clean alternative to fossil fuels. However, the use of nuclear energy generates hazardous fission products which 90Sr second most important. To remove Sr2+ from aqueous solutions, we synthesized submicron TiO2 and TiO2/SiO2 composite fibers with Ti: Si molar ratios 3: 1 (3TiO2-1SiO2) 1: (1TiO2-1SiO2) utilizing novel electroblowing technique. After calcination at 500°C, 3TiO2-1SiO2 had predominantly anatase structure portions rutile brookite but crystallites in were smaller due SiO2 component. The 1TiO2-1SiO2 quasi-amorphous. Rutile nanorods grown on by hydrothermal method. rods seemed grow only domains fiber surface, affected their size morphology. In batch adsorption experiments all excellent uptake hydrothermally modified having highest distribution coefficient (Kd) 3490000 mL g−1. results show that both can efficiently adsorb an environment. Hardly any damage was observed column operation test flow rates up 74 h−1 promising for industrial mode wastewater treatment.
